I bought some 2" tubing 2 weeks ago and was going to start my front bumper build. I borrowed a 2" die from a Buddy and lost the damn u strap for the die. I got some measurements from a member on this site (Thank you Very much). So today I got some time to get started on the bumper. I had a brain fart on the second tube and bent from the wrong side of the die so I had to splice it. I had some 1.75 tube that slid inside so its plenty strong, just pisses me off I did it. Hopefully I can finish it up next weekend.

Been working on my tire rack off and on the last week, made some good progress. I was having trouble with the hinge, I didn't want the pin to be solid. I ended up making a double shear bracket that welded to the bumper. I made it so the pin can be removed from the top by loosening a lock ring on the top. I had a 35 inch bald tire laying around to mock it up. I need to add a few gussets and figure out the latch. Nothing fancy, just pure redneck engineering!
